Prohibited Signs in Straban Township

  • The location of signs shall not interfere with proper sight distances on streets or be placed within the clear sight triangle as set forth in the Straban Township Subdivision and Land Development Ordinance.
  • No sign shall be located within a street right-of-way, with the exception of those signs of a governmental body, including traffic signs and other regulatory notices.
  • Projecting signs shall not project more than four feet from the wall or surface to which they are mounted nor be less than eight feet high at the lower edge of the sign and shall not interfere with normal pedestrian or vehicular traffic.
  • Parallel signs shall not extend beyond the edge of any wall or other surface to which they are mounted and shall not project more than 12 inches from its surface.
  • No person shall paint, paste, brand, stamp or in any manner place on or attach to any tree or to any utility, streetlight or other street pole any written, printed or painted advertisement, bill, notice, sign, card or poster.
  • Signs attached to a trailer or a vehicle, where such trailer or vehicle is allowed to remain parked in the same location or vicinity at frequent times or for extended periods of time (longer than one week), and is visible from a public road, are considered signs subject to the ordinance.
  • Flashing, rotating, festoon lights, message boards and any signs with intermittent lights are not permitted, except for public service information only (such as time, date, temperature, weather or traffic conditions).
  • Signs shall not be constructed of non-durable materials or allowed to become dilapidated.
  • Upon termination or abandonment of a use, all signs pertaining to the enterprise shall be removed.
  • No sign shall have more than two sides or faces.
  • Advertising signs (billboards) are prohibited from being erected upon the roof of any building.
  • No sign shall be illuminated in such a manner that it interferes with the effectiveness of or obscures an official traffic sign, device or signal.
  • No advertising sign shall obstruct the vision of motorists or adjoining commercial or industrial uses which depend on visibility for identification.
  • Electronic message centers (EMC) shall not utilize animation, chasing, flashing, scintillation, scrolling or running messages, fading, or any other effect which depicts movement.
  • The illumination of an EMC at the closest street line shall not exceed 0.1 vertical footcandle measured at said line.

Exempt Signs in Straban Township

  • Signs of a governmental body, including traffic signs and other regulatory notices, are exempt from street right-of-way location prohibitions.
  • Identification signing on vehicles actively used for delivery service, interstate commerce, or bona fide transportation activity, or which are parked within an enclosure or screened area blocking them from view from a public road, are exempt from vehicle sign rules.
  • Permanent signs under six square feet in area do not require a permit.
  • Temporary signs under six square feet in area do not require a permit.
  • Township-owned signs or identification signs and official signs authorized by a governmental body are exempt from permit requirements.
  • Regulatory vehicular signs that conform to all applicable federal, state and local regulations and MUTCD requirements are exempt.

Sign Plan & Submission Notes for Straban Township

  • Multiple storefronts within one building, and multiple buildings located along a section of an internal street shall coordinate on the design and alignment of signs and awnings to achieve a cohesive appearance.
  • In Convention and Visitors Center and similar planned developments, multiple storefronts and buildings along an internal street should coordinate the design and alignment of signs and awnings to achieve a cohesive appearance.
